Transaction 119bd95218742651ff430c9da0f5cd43883a37fd6e867a9728af73c287262756
1 Input
1 Output
-
119bd95218742651ff430c9da0f5cd43883a37fd6e867a9728af73c287262756:0
- value
- 12086896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 204119b3c0ca19ee477fe790e74a133f9b491c01 OP_EQUAL
- address
- 34dZXwKWKjEhvTPhHsNwRsjkP5UXLcUyUM